What does it mean to dream of a strange dog running into your house? - briefly
Dreaming of a strange dog running into your house can symbolize unexpected changes or new influences entering your life. It may also represent a need to address unfamiliar aspects of your personality or situations that you have not yet encountered.
Dreams often serve as a mirror to our subconscious, reflecting our fears, desires, and unresolved issues. A strange dog in this scenario could signify:
- Unexpected visitors or influences: The dog might represent people or situations that are unfamiliar but are about to become part of your life.
- Unaddressed personal traits: It could also indicate aspects of your personality that you have not yet acknowledged or integrated.
- Fear of the unknown: The dream might be a manifestation of anxiety about changes or new experiences that you are not yet ready to face.
To better understand the dream, consider the emotions it evoked and the current circumstances in your waking life. Reflecting on these elements can provide deeper insights into the message your subconscious is trying to convey. What does it mean to dream of a strange dog running into your house? - in detail
Dreaming of a strange dog running into your house can be a vivid and intriguing experience, often leaving the dreamer with a sense of curiosity and wonder. To understand the potential meanings behind this dream, it is essential to delve into various psychological and symbolic interpretations.
Dreams often serve as a window into the subconscious mind, reflecting emotions, fears, and desires that may not be immediately apparent in waking life. A strange dog entering your house can symbolize the intrusion of unknown or unfamiliar elements into your personal space. This could represent new ideas, people, or situations that are entering your life, challenging your sense of security and routine. The dog, as a symbol, is often associated with loyalty, protection, and companionship. However, a strange dog might indicate that these qualities are being introduced by an unexpected source, prompting you to consider how you will integrate these new influences into your life.
The act of the dog running into your house suggests a sense of urgency or spontaneity. This could imply that the changes or influences entering your life are happening rapidly and may require immediate attention. It is crucial to reflect on whether you feel prepared to handle these new elements or if you need to take steps to better understand and accommodate them. The dream might be encouraging you to be more open to new experiences and to trust your instincts in navigating unfamiliar territory.
The emotional response you have in the dream is also significant. If you feel frightened or threatened by the strange dog, it could indicate underlying anxieties about change or the unknown. Conversely, if you feel curious or welcoming, it might suggest that you are open to new possibilities and ready to embrace them. Paying attention to your emotional state within the dream can provide valuable insights into your waking life attitudes and behaviors.
Additionally, consider the specific characteristics of the dog in your dream. Is it friendly or aggressive? Large or small? These details can offer further clues about the nature of the influences entering your life. For example, a friendly dog might symbolize positive changes or supportive relationships, while an aggressive dog could represent challenges or conflicts that need to be addressed.
